Common Door Issues
Comprehending the kinds of problems a door might come across is crucial for efficient repair. Here are some typical door issues:
- Misalignment: This happens when a door does not hang properly in its frame, resulting in problem in opening or closing.
- Cracks and Splits: Wooden doors are especially susceptible to cracking or splitting from temperature level modifications or physical effect.
- Hinges: Worn-out or rusty hinges can trigger a composite door hinge repair to stick or make sound when operated.
- Weatherstripping Wear: Over time, weatherstripping can degrade, resulting in drafts and increased energy expenses.
- Locks and Latches: Malfunctioning locks and latches can compromise security, often requiring modification or replacement.
- Peeling Paint or Finish: A door’s finish can subside due to weather direct exposure, necessitating refinishing to preserve its look.
Cost-Effective Repair Techniques
Lots of door issues can be resolved cost effectively through a variety of repair strategies. Here’s a list of common repairs together with their basic cost expectations:
1. Lining up the Door
- Cost: Typically ₤ 50 to ₤ 150
- How-To: Adjust the hinges by tightening screws or replacing them if they’re removed. For a more considerable positioning, you might need to plane the door or change the doorframe.
2. Fixing Cracks and Splits
- Expense: ₤ 20 to ₤ 100 depending on the severity
- How-To: Use wood glue for small cracks or consider a wood filler for bigger splits. Sand down the area and repaint or restain when dried.
3. Changing Hinges
- Expense: Approximately ₤ 10 to ₤ 50 per hinge
- How-To: Unscrew the old hinges and change them with brand-new ones, ensuring compatibility with the door and frame.
4. Updating Weatherstripping
- Cost: ₤ 5 to ₤ 30, depending on material
- How-To: Remove old weatherstripping and replace it with new adhesive-backed strips or foam seals readily available at hardware shops.
5. Fixing Locks and Latches
- Cost: ₤ 15 to ₤ 100, depending upon type
- How-To: Clean and lube the lock system. If broken, consider replacing simply the lock cylinder rather of acquiring an entirely new locking system.
6. Refinishing
- Cost: 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 for materials and materials
- How-To: Sand the reliable composite door repair surface, apply a wood conditioner, followed by stain or paint, and finish with a protective sealant.

Tips for Cost-Saving Door Repairs
To ensure door repair jobs stay within budget plan, think about the following tips:

- Assess the Damage: Evaluate all damages to better determine what repairs are important and which can wait.
- Do Regular Maintenance: Regularly check hinges, locks, and weatherstripping to determine and fix concerns before they escalate.
- Buy Supplies Smartly: Purchase repair products from discounted merchants or online markets.
- Use Online Resources: Leverage videos and tutorials from reputable DIY websites for assistance on less complex repairs.
- Work Out Repair Costs: If working with a professional, don’t think twice to negotiate expenses or look for multiple quotes.
FAQs about Affordable Door Repairs
Q: How often need to I examine my doors for maintenance?A: Ideally, inspect your doors every 6 months. Look for indications of wear and tear, moisture damage, or draft concerns. Q: What is the finest method to prevent future door issues?A: Regular maintenance and attending to minor problems quickly are the very best ways to avoid future issues. Keep hinges lubed and weatherstripping undamaged. Q: Are there any door concerns that I ought to constantly employ a professional for?A: Complicated repairs such as frame modifications or considerable structural issues are best attended to by experts to make sure safety
and efficiency. Q: Can I refinish my door in any weather?A: No; it’s finest to refinish wood doors in dry, moderate conditions to guarantee the very best adhesion for paints or stains.
Q: How can I inform if my door requires replacing versus repairing?A: If the door is structurally compromised, extensively split, considerably warped, or if repairs will cost more
than half the price of a brand-new door, replacement may be the much better option
